Transaction cfbe421c2532282c168a38d60ed67e8b36743972f137ed4ae57e52fe198e8e90

1 Input
2 Outputs
  • cfbe421c2532282c168a38d60ed67e8b36743972f137ed4ae57e52fe198e8e90:0
  • value  320060
    address  3MBWRKyB3v2eRbbJWjPBiHFYV4QduatVax
  • cfbe421c2532282c168a38d60ed67e8b36743972f137ed4ae57e52fe198e8e90:1
  • value  15368026
    address  1BL7Y4PXJDYrkt1USJCs3qhArSsWWP8oQg